T-series Axles

From left to right: RA40, RA23, TA22

Lots of people talk about T-series diffs, kouki and zenki etc, but few people ever mention the axles. And then there's the people who say that if you have a non-LSD T-series diff and you want to put a TRD LSD center in, then you need to shorten the axles about 5mm.

Well anyways, what I wanted to point out is:

Not all T-series axles are created equal. There are at least (and probably more) 3 different sorts:

  • TA22: These are fairly short, fairly thin, and use tiny bearings
  • RA23/28, TA23: These are slightly longer than TA22, look to be a bit thicker, and use a much bigger bearing
  • RA40/60: These are identical to RA23, except 30mm longer. Same bearing etc.

Measured with my dodgy tape measure, from axle flange to end:

  • TA22: 550mm
  • RA23: 555mm
  • RA40: 585mm

I'm not sure about the mounting plate, but visually they look the same. Splines are the same (obviously).
